# VyWebhookDto

## Properties

| Field                 | Type                                                                                                                       | Description | Required |
| --------------------- | -------------------------------------------------------------------------------------------------------------------------- | ----------- | -------- |
| id                    | string                                                                                                                     |             | ✗        |
| targetId              | string                                                                                                                     |             | ✗        |
| application           | string                                                                                                                     |             | ✗        |
| url                   | string                                                                                                                     |             | ✗        |
| authenticationType    | [VyPayWebhookAuthType](https://sdk.venly.io/sdk-reference/ts-js-v3/object-references/enum/vypaywebhookauthtype)            |             | ✗        |
| basicAuthCredentials  | [VyBasicAuthCredentialsDto](https://sdk.venly.io/sdk-reference/ts-js-v3/object-references/pay/vybasicauthcredentialsdto)   |             | ✗        |
| apiKeyAuthCredentials | [VyApiKeyAuthCredentialsDto](https://sdk.venly.io/sdk-reference/ts-js-v3/object-references/pay/vyapikeyauthcredentialsdto) |             | ✗        |

## References

**Operation**

* [createWebhook](https://sdk.venly.io/sdk-reference/ts-js-v3/function-references/pay/webhooks/createwebhook)
* [findWebhooks](https://sdk.venly.io/sdk-reference/ts-js-v3/function-references/pay/webhooks/findwebhooks)
* [updateWebhook](https://sdk.venly.io/sdk-reference/ts-js-v3/function-references/pay/webhooks/updatewebhook)
